Something is wrong in my crontab for root.
Nothing seems to run because I get this message mailed
to root everytime something tries to run.
My crontab file has this as the path

SHELL=/bin/sh
PATH=/etc:/bin:/sbin:/usr/bin:/usr/sbin:/root:/usr/libexec
HOME=/var/log
30      5       1       *       *       root    periodic monthly 2>&1 | sendmail root
#
# time zone change adjustment for wall cmos clock,
# does nothing, if you have UTC cmos clock.
# See adjkerntz(8) for details.
1,31    0-5     *       *       *       root    adjkerntz -a

I get this mailed to root.

Date: Sat, 8 May 1999 01:05:01 GMT
From: root (Cron Daemon)
To: root
Subject: Cron <root@jeeves> root /usr/libexec/atrun

root: not found

this is just a sample of crontab, I did not change anything in it, 
these are the default settings.
